Any lighting condition changes including a moving electric flashlight or a moving shadow of a stick can be used for the active lighting. A time domain window is adopted to detect the correspondences between the stereo images. The time domain window dispenses with the use of the spatial local support that is usually employed in the stereo matching. The system displays the measurement results interactively to encourage the user to light up the region which does not show a good result. Experimental results demonstrate the effectiveness of our proposed system.","subitem_description_type":"Other"}]},"item_4_biblio_info_10":{"attribute_name":"書誌情報","attribute_value_mlt":[{"bibliographicPageEnd":"124","bibliographic_titles":[{"bibliographic_title":"情報処理学会研究報告コンピュータビジョンとイメージメディア(CVIM)"}],"bibliographicPageStart":"121","bibliographicIssueDates":{"bibliographicIssueDate":"2007-05-15","bibliographicIssueDateType":"Issued"},"bibliographicIssueNumber":"42(2007-CVIM-159)","bibliographicVolumeNumber":"2007"}]},"relation_version_is_last":true,"weko_creator_id":"1"},"id":52031,"updated":"2025-01-22T06:57:49.963599+00:00","links":{},"created":"2025-01-18T23:16:26.778392+00:00"}
